			Finally, the Aura got the update. For the first time, after the update the book cover appears on the sleep screen without having to deal with the affiliate.conf file. Good point to Kobo and firmware 2.8.1   So far, no update for the Mini. |

			I updated to 2.8.1 today and wish I'd never synced - what a pain in the a**e my kobo has become.  I am a complete technophobe so really don't know what to do about the problem.  I am currently reading a kepub (?) received via wifi and every time I go to pick it up the footnote on the page reads 'loading chapter.....' and never changes.  I can't go forward or backwards.  I've tried powering off and on again and soft reset.  What else can I do, I'm starting to lose patience!
